Population Characteristics
According to the latest census, Hythe has a population of around 854 people. The village's population is in increased . Between 2016 and 2021, the population of Hythe has increased by 3.26%.
| Population in 2016 | Population in 2021 | Difference |
|---|---|---|
| 827 | 854 | +3.26% |
2026 Population Projection
Based on the comp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 0.64% observed between the 2016 and 2021 censuses, Hythe's population is projected to reach approximately 882 people by 2026, with a projected population density of around 218.86 people per km².
| Population in 2021 | Projected Population in 2026 | Projected Density in 2026 (per km²) |
|---|---|---|
| 854 | 882 | 218.86 |
This projection is an estimate calculated by CAPopulation from the compound annual growth rate between the 2016 and 2021 censuses. Official 2026 complete census data expected to be released in late 2027.

Income in Hythe
Analyzing income distribution in Hythe can help us better understand its socioeconomic dynamics.
Per Capita Income
According to 2020 data, the median personal income within Hythe is $39,600.
A region's per capita data sheds light on the average income earned per person living in it. Since per capita income is calculated by dividing the region's total income by its population, it quantifies the population's economic situation on an individual basis.
Such data offers insights into the village's economic performance, spread of income across individuals, quality of life, as well as disparities within its borders.
Most of Hythe population or around 75 people falls in the $10,000 to $29,999 group. The next largest groups are the $50,000 to $79,999, and $30,000 to $49,999 with around 70 and 65 people, respectively.
Household Income
The Hythe's median household income is $76,000, according to 2020 data.
Below national average Hythe's median household income is 8,000 dollars below the Canadian national median of $84,000 (2020 data, 2021 Census).

Education Levels in Hythe
This data sheds light on the distribution of Hythe residents across educational milestones.
Such information is crucial in shaping the province’s policies on education, workforce development strategies, and initiatives that aim to improve access to quality education and promote lifelong learning opportunities.
38.85% or most of the Hythe population has a Postsecondary certificate, diploma or degree. 33.80% of the population has a High (secondary) school diploma or equivalency certificate, 26.85% has a No certificate, diploma or degree, and 5.55% has Bachelor's degree or higher.
| Degree | Men | Women | Total | Percentage |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Postsecondary certificate, diploma or degree | 125 | 195 | 320 | 38.85% |
| High (secondary) school diploma or equivalency certificate | 135 | 140 | 275 | 33.80% |
| No certificate, diploma or degree | 145 | 90 | 230 | 26.85%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 20 | 35 | 45 | 5.55% |
Below national average 5.6% of Hythe's population has a bachelor's degree or higher, compared to the national average of 32.9% (Canada, 2021 Census).

Employment Industry Sectors
The Hythe industry employment sector census data offers insights into the region's economic landscape. The distribution of employment in Hythe is categorized and quantified, which reveals the region's economic composition.
Hythe has a wide range of industries. Most of its population (21%) works in the health care and social assistance sector. The Retail trade sector comes second at 18%, followed by Construction at 14%.
| Industry | Men | Women | Percentage |
|---|---|---|---|
| Health care and social assistance | 20 | 40 | 21% |
| Retail trade | 20 | 30 | 18% |
| Construction | 30 | 10 | 14% |
